Water damage could be a homeowner's worst nightmare, leading to not solely structural hurt but also the fast onset of mold development. Mold spores thrive in damp environments, making it essential to act shortly after any water damage event. Understanding the way to prevent mold progress after water damage requires instant action, careful cleanup, and preventive measures to keep your house protected.


Once water damage happens, the first step ought to be to deal with the source of the water. Whether it’s a burst pipe, a leaky roof, or flooding, stopping the circulate of water is crucial. Ignoring the preliminary cause will solely result in more extensive damage and enhance the risk of mold proliferation.


After containing the supply of the water, begin the drying process as swiftly as attainable. Use dehumidifiers and fans to assist reduce moisture in the air. The longer surfaces stay moist, the higher the possibility mold will take maintain. It's important to guarantee that all areas, together with walls, ceilings, and flooring, are adequately dried. Pay particular attention to hidden areas which will harbor water, similar to behind cupboards or underneath floors.


Once the visible water has been removed, contemplate the materials affected. Porous materials like drywall, carpeting, and insulation can retain moisture even after drying. If these materials feel damp and the water exposure was vital, it could be necessary to take away and substitute them totally. This step is significant to get rid of any lingering moisture that would result in mold.

Proper cleaning of the affected areas can be important in stopping mold. Use a mixture of water and detergent to scrub surfaces where water damage occurred. This consists of hard surfaces such as tiles and wooden. For more extreme cases, particularly with natural materials, a solution of water and bleach can help sanitize these surfaces. However, at all times ensure good air flow when using bleach and avoid mixing it with different cleaning merchandise.

Ventilation performs an important function in lowering humidity levels in your house. Open home windows and doorways to advertise airflow. If potential, use exhaust followers in bathrooms and kitchens to expedite moisture removal. Good ventilation helps preserve a drier surroundings, where mold finds it tougher to thrive.

While cleaning and drying, it's necessary to put on protecting gear. Mold spores can already be current within the air even when they aren't seen. A mask, gloves, and goggles might help safeguard in opposition to inhalation and contact with pores and skin. This precaution is very essential for individuals with respiratory issues or allergies.


After cleanup, it's vital to observe the conditions of the repaired areas. Check for signs of moisture or mold growth often. Early detection is key; any sign of returning dampness must be addressed immediately. Using a moisture meter can help establish hidden bother spots, permitting you to take preventive steps before mold colonization begins.

In addition to monitoring, consider implementing long-term preventive measures. This can include putting in a sump pump in basements susceptible to flooding. Ensure gutters and downspouts are functioning correctly to divert water away from the muse. Proper landscaping can also play a task; sloped ground around the foundation can help prevent water pooling towards the home.


Regular maintenance of your own home is crucial for mold prevention. Inspect areas identified for extra moisture, corresponding to bogs, basements, and kitchens. Cleaning gutters and checking the seals round windows frequently may help mitigate risks.

When experiencing excessive humidity ranges, consider using a dehumidifier even when water damage isn't present. Maintaining indoor humidity between 30-50% can create an environment unfavorable for mold growth. This additionally applies during seasons when moisture levels are inclined to rise, such as spring and summer time.

  • Ensure thorough drying of the affected area within 24-48 hours to limit mold progress potential.

  • Use dehumidifiers and fans to take care of low humidity levels, ideally under 60%.

  • Inspect hidden spaces like partitions and ceilings for trapped moisture, utilizing thermal imaging if needed.

  • Clean and disinfect surfaces with a combination of water and detergent or a vinegar answer to eliminate mold spores.

  • Remove and correctly get rid of water-damaged materials, such as carpets or drywall, to stop mold proliferation.

  • Seal and waterproof susceptible areas, like basements or crawl spaces, to scale back future water intrusion risk.

  • Ensure sufficient air flow in areas prone to moisture, similar to bogs and kitchens, by installing exhaust fans.

  • Monitor indoor humidity ranges often with a hygrometer to maintain them within a safe range.

  • Address any plumbing leaks instantly and keep gutters to forestall water accumulation across the house.

  • Consider using mold-resistant merchandise, such as paints and drywall, particularly in high-moisture areas.
    What initial steps should I take immediately after water damage to stop mold growth?undefinedRemove standing water as shortly as potential utilizing pumps or wet vacuums, and start drying out the area. Use fans and dehumidifiers to lower humidity levels. The faster you act, the less doubtless mold will develop.

How long does it take for mold to start out growing after water damage?undefinedMold can begin to develop inside 24 to forty eight hours following water publicity, particularly in heat and humid conditions. Should I be concerned about mold if the area dried quickly?undefinedEven if the visible space seems dry, moisture could nonetheless be current in materials like drywall or wood. Always examine hidden areas and use moisture meters to verify dryness.

What supplies are most at risk for mold development after water damage?undefinedPorous supplies, corresponding to drywall, carpeting, and fabric, are notably susceptible. Non-porous surfaces like tiles and glass could not harbor mold simply but should nonetheless be Get More Info cleaned and dried thoroughly.


Can I use bleach to scrub areas affected by water damage?undefinedWhile bleach may be effective on non-porous surfaces, it is not really helpful for porous materials, as it might not absolutely penetrate and kill mold roots. Use specialized mold removal merchandise instead.

How can I prevent mold growth sooner or later if I experience water damage again?undefinedRegularly examine areas susceptible to moisture, similar to basements and loos. Ensure proper ventilation, use dehumidifiers, and instantly handle leaks to minimize future risks.


When ought to I name an expert to deal with mold prevention?undefinedIf you discover in depth water damage, persistent odors, or seen mold progress, it is clever to seek the advice of a mold remediation skilled to assess and treat the state of affairs effectively.


What are some signs of mold development that I should look out for?undefinedMonitor for unusual musty smells, discoloration on walls or ceilings, and the appearance of spots or patches in your house. Visible mold or persistent dampness should prompt immediate action.

Are there long-term well being considerations associated with mold exposure?undefinedYes, extended publicity to mold can result in respiratory points, allergic reactions, and different well being problems. If mold is suspected, addressing and removing it promptly is crucial for well being and security.
